Name:
Fossil Seed Fern Plate
Age: Pennsylvanian
Formation: Llewellyn Formation
Location: Near St. Clair, Pennsylvania
Size: PLate is almost 14 inches across!
This is a nice, large plate of plant fossils from the now-closed location at St. Clair, Pennsylvania. The distinct fossils are preserved as a thin film of white pyrophyllite on black shale. The detail of the fossils is very nice, and the MANY plants are well showcased on the large plate of shale (over a foot across!). There are many different sized fronds on the plate, which is quite cool. This is a very fine display slab of white fossil fern fronds from the Coal Regions of Pennsylvania.
